文章详情

随着大数据时代的到来,PHP作为一门广泛使用的编程语言,在数据分析领域发挥着越来越重要的作用。本文将深入解析PHP数据分析的实战案例,帮助读者掌握PHP在数据分析中的应用技巧。

1. PHP数据分析基础

PHP数据分析的基础在于对数据的处理和分析。首先,需要了解PHP的基本语法和数据类型,如字符串、数组、对象等。其次,掌握PHP的文件操作功能,如读取、写入和修改文件,是进行数据分析的前提。此外,了解PHP的数据库操作,如MySQL,对于数据分析至关重要。

2. 数据采集与预处理

在数据分析过程中,数据采集和预处理是关键环节。PHP可以通过多种采集数据,如网络爬虫、API接口等。在数据预处理阶段,需要对采集到的数据进行清洗、去重、格式化等操作,以确保数据的准确性和完整性。以下是一个简单的PHP数据采集示例:

php

解码PHP数据分析:实战案例深度解析

3. 数据分析与可视化

完成数据预处理后,便可以进行数据分析。PHP提供了丰富的数据分析库,如PHP-ML、PHP-Chart等。通过这些库,可以实现数据挖掘、预测分析、聚类分析等功能。以下是一个简单的PHP数据分析示例:

“`php <?php // 数据分析示例 require 'vendor/autoload.php';

use Phpml\Classification\KNearestNeighbors; use Phpml\ModelManager;

// 数据准备 $x = [[1, 2], [2, 3], [3, 4]]; $y = [0, 1, 1];

解码PHP数据分析:实战案例深度解析

// 模型训练 $classifier = new KNearestNeighbors; $classifier->train($x, $y);

// 预测 $prediction = $classifier->predict([2, 2]); echo $prediction; ?> “`

4. PHP数据分析实战案例

以下是一个基于PHP的数据分析实战案例:利用PHP进行电商用户行为分析。

1. 数据采集:通过API接口获取用户行为数据,如浏览记录、购买记录等。 2. 数据预处理:对采集到的数据进行清洗、去重、格式化等操作。 3. 数据分析:利用PHP数据分析库对用户行为数据进行分析,如用户购买偏好、浏览路径等。 4. 数据可视化:将分析结果以图表形式展示,如饼图、柱状图等。

通过以上步骤,可以实现对电商用户行为的深入分析,为商家提供决策依据。